Kids Among Injured In Deadly Car Vs. Tractor-Trailer Crash In Westerlo One person was killed and several others injured when an SUV collided with a tractor-trailer in Albany County. The wreck happened in the town of Westerlo, at the intersection of Route 401 and Bear Swamp Road, at around 11 a.m. Monday, June 30. A vehicle carrying three adults and three children ran a stop sign and was struck by the tractor-trailer, according to Albany County Sheriff Craig Apple. Firefighter Killings: Suspect Found Dead After 'Ambush' Shooting On Idaho First Responders An armed suspect was found dead following what police described as an ambush shooting that killed two firefighters and injured a third in northern Idaho. The attack unfolded around 4:30 p.m. Eastern Time on Sunday, June 29, when fire crews responded to a brushfire near the 24-acre Canfield Mountain Park in Coeur d’Alene. Bay Shore Teen Was At Lirr Station Before Disappearing, Police Say Authorities are seeking help in locating a 17-year-old girl who disappeared after visiting a Long Island Rail Road (LIRR) station. Melany Maldonado was last seen at the Bay Shore LIRR station on Tuesday, June 25, according to the New York State Missing Persons Clearinghouse. Maldonado was last seen wearing a brown dress and currently has her hair dyed red, officials said. Anyone with information is asked to call 1-800-346-3543. $1B State Push Brings New Affordable Housing To Hudson Valley, Albany In a sweeping push to tackle New York’s housing crisis, the state is investing $1 billion to create or preserve nearly 3,000 affordable homes across 15 communities. Nearly 500 affordable apartments are set to be created or rehabilitated in the Capital Region and Hudson Valley, Gov. Kathy Hochul’s office announced Thursday, June 26. Shark Bite Suspected After Woman Injured At Jones Beach A 20-year-old woman was injured while swimming off Jones Beach State Park, and officials now believe a shark was to blame. The incident happened around 4:15 p.m. on Wednesday, June 25, when the woman, waist-deep in the surf at the Central Mall beachfront, reported being bitten by an unknown marine animal. She suffered minor lacerations to her left foot and leg and was taken to Nassau University Medical Center for treatment. DA Drops Attempted Murder Charge In Knife Attack On US Attorney Near NY Capitol The man accused of chasing a US Attorney with a knife near the New York State Capitol will not face attempted murder charges. Saul Morales-Garcia will instead face reduced charges of menacing and criminal possession of a weapon, a spokesperson for the Albany County District Attorney’s Office told Daily Voice, citing video surveillance footage and other evidence. “A fair reading of the evidence and controlling case law informs that this incident did not rise to the level of attempted murder,” Albany County DA Lee Kindlon said in a statement. NY Expands Cannabis Product Recall Over Illegal Sourcing, Pesticide Concerns New York State cannabis regulators have expanded a product recall involving dozens of marijuana products sold at licensed dispensaries, citing health and safety concerns. The expanded recall, announced by the Office of Cannabis Management (OCM) on Friday, June 27, affects more than two dozen product lots manufactured by IndoGro LLC, following an earlier recall issued Tuesday, June 10. Ex-Gov Aide Used Fake China Referrals In NY COVID Kickback Scheme, DOJ Says A former top New York State government official and her husband—already facing charges tied to acting as agents for China—are now accused in a multi-million-dollar kickback scheme tied to the COVID crisis. Linda Sun, 41, a former aide to Govs. Kathy Hochul and Andrew Cuomo, and her husband Chris Hu, 40, were indicted on additional charges including wire fraud and bribery by a federal grand jury in Brooklyn on Wednesday, June 25.
